Preventative Maintenance for a Longer-Lasting Gibson Fridge
Keeping your refrigerator|fridge|appliance} in tip-top shape is crucial to ensure it provides a long lifespan of reliable service. Consistent preventative maintenance can help maximize the life expectancy of your Gibson fridge and minimize costly repairs down the road.
- Start by carefully cleaning the interior and exterior of your fridge regularly. This helps proper airflow and prevents deposits that can affect its performance.
- Check the gaskets for any tears and replace them if necessary. Well-sealed doors are essential in order to maintain effective temperature control.
- Clean the condenser coils located at the back or bottom of your fridge. These coils perform in dissipating heat, and blocked condenser can decrease its efficiency.
- Observe the temperature within your fridge using a thermometer. Make sure it's set to a safe temperature, typically between 35°F and 40°F.
Through following these preventative maintenance tips, you can help ensure your Gibson fridge functions smoothly for many years to come.
Troubleshooting Your Gibson Refrigerator: A Step-by-Step Guide
Dealing with a malfunctioning Gibson refrigerator can be tedious. Before you fret, take a deep breath and try some basic repair steps. Often, the problem can be solved with a few simple checks.
- Begin by checking the power. Make sure the refrigerator is plugged in securely and that the circuit breaker isn't out.
- Secondly, inspect the thermostat controls. Ensure they are set to the appropriate level for your needs.
- Additionally, check the rubber strips to make sure they are clean. A damaged seal can cause warm air to enter and affect cooling.
If these basic checks don't resolve the problem, it might be time to contact a qualified appliance repair specialist.
